Запитання з тегом «oracles»

1
Що саме таке оракул?
Що саме таке " оракул "? У Вікіпедії сказано, що оракул - це « чорний ящик », але я не впевнений, що це означає. Наприклад, в алгоритмі Deutsch – Jozsa ,\hspace{85px}, Є оракул тільки блок , позначений значком ‘‘Uf",‘‘Uf",`` U_f " , або це все між виміром і входами (включаючи …

5
Як я можу реалізувати квантовий оракул в алгоритмі Deutsch?
Я намагаюся імітувати алгоритм Deutsch (елементарний випадок алгоритму Deutsch-Josza), і я не зовсім впевнений, як би я пішов на реалізацію квантового оракула, необхідного для функціонування алгоритму, не порушуючи призначення алгоритму та "шукаючи" що таке введена функція, оцінюючи функцію.

1
Відокремлення NP від ​​BQP щодо оракула
Я дивився на цю лекційну записку, де автор дає розділення між оракул міжBQPBQP\mathsf{BQP} і NPNP\mathsf{NP}. Він натякає на те, як "стандартні методи діагоналізації можуть бути використані, щоб зробити це жорстким". Чи може хтось деталізувати техніку діагоналізації, яку слід використовувати? Інтуїтивно повинні бути важливі відмінності між тими, які використовуються для того, …

1
Алгоритм Гровера: що робити з Oracle?
Мене плутає те, що потрібно ввести в Oracle в алгоритмі Гровера. Чи не потрібно нам вводити те, що ми шукаємо, і де знайти те, що ми шукаємо в Oracle, окрім суперпозиціонованих квантових станів? Наприклад, припустимо, що у нас є список імен людей {"Аліса", "Боб", "Корі", "Діо"}, і ми хочемо знайти, …
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.